What Causes SY8113IADC to Freeze and How to Fix It?

The SY8113IADC is an advanced piece of equipment used in various industrial applications, and when it freezes, it can cause significant disruptions. Freezing issues are often caused by a combination of software, hardware, and environmental factors. Understanding these causes and how to fix them is essential for maintaining the device’s performance. Below is a detailed breakdown of the causes and step-by-step solutions to fix the freezing issue.

Common Causes of SY8113IADC Freezing

Software Bugs or Glitches Sometimes, the device’s operating system or firmware can encounter bugs or glitches that cause it to freeze. This could be due to outdated software, conflicts between different software versions, or corrupted files. Overheating If the SY8113IADC is exposed to high temperatures or operates in a poorly ventilated environment, it may overheat. When this happens, the device can freeze as a protective measure to prevent hardware damage. Insufficient Power Supply A fluctuating or inadequate power supply can cause the device to freeze. If the device is not receiving a stable and sufficient voltage, it may fail to function properly. Hardware Malfunctions Faulty hardware components such as memory (RAM), storage, or other critical parts of the device can lead to system instability, causing the device to freeze. External Interference or Connectivity Issues Issues with connected peripherals or cables can sometimes cause the system to freeze. Loose connections, faulty cables, or incompatible devices may lead to communication breakdowns, causing the system to halt. Excessive Load or Resource Drain Running too many processes or demanding tasks on the SY8113IADC can overwhelm the system, causing it to freeze due to resource depletion, such as insufficient memory or processing power.

Step-by-Step Solutions to Fix the SY8113IADC Freezing Issue

1. Update the Firmware and Software Why: Outdated software can have bugs that lead to freezing. How to Fix: Check for the latest firmware and software updates from the manufacturer’s website. Install the updates following the manufacturer’s instructions to eliminate any known bugs or glitches. Restart the system after the update. 2. Check for Overheating Why: High temperatures can cause the system to freeze. How to Fix: Ensure the device is placed in a well-ventilated area. If possible, add cooling systems like fans or heat sinks to keep the temperature in check. Regularly clean vents and fans to prevent dust buildup, which can block airflow. If necessary, monitor the internal temperature using the device’s diagnostic tools. 3. Ensure a Stable Power Supply Why: Power instability can cause the system to freeze. How to Fix: Use a reliable and consistent power source. Check the power cables and connections to ensure they are securely plugged in. If needed, use a surge protector or uninterruptible power supply (UPS) to stabilize the power flow. 4. Perform a Hardware Diagnostic Test Why: Faulty hardware components can be the root cause of freezing. How to Fix: Run a built-in diagnostic tool or third-party diagnostic software to check for hardware issues. Check for issues with memory (RAM), storage drives, or other critical components. If any component is found to be defective, replace it as necessary. 5. Inspect and Fix External Interference Why: Loose cables or faulty connections can cause the system to freeze. How to Fix: Check all connected cables (USB, power, etc.) for any visible damage or loose connections. Replace any faulty cables or connectors. Disconnect all external peripherals and check if the system still freezes. Reconnect peripherals one by one to identify the problematic device. 6. Reduce System Load Why: Overloading the system with too many processes can cause freezing. How to Fix: Close unnecessary programs and processes running in the background. Ensure the device’s memory and CPU usage are not consistently high. If the system still freezes under heavy load, consider upgrading the hardware (e.g., adding more RAM or a better CPU).

Additional Tips:

Perform Regular Maintenance: Regularly clean the system, both physically and in terms of software. Delete unnecessary files and perform disk cleanup. Backup Data: Always ensure that important data is backed up regularly to avoid data loss if the device freezes unexpectedly. Consult Manufacturer Support: If the issue persists after troubleshooting, reach out to the manufacturer’s support team for further assistance or repair.

By following these steps, you should be able to identify the root cause of the SY8113IADC freezing and take the necessary actions to fix it. Keep the system updated, ensure it operates in optimal conditions, and perform regular maintenance to prevent future issues.
